Overview

Vidyard provides an online video platform tailored for businesses to create, host, and share videos aimed at enhancing marketing, sales, corporate communications, and customer support. The platform includes tools for recording and managing videos efficiently, with features for secure sharing such as passcodes and Single Sign-On (SSO). This allows companies to safely distribute video content both internally and externally. Vidyard caters to a diverse range of clients, including marketing teams and sales professionals, by offering solutions that help them connect with customers and close deals more effectively. The company operates on a subscription model, where clients pay for access to various features, and also provides free tools to attract new users. Vidyard's goal is to improve business communication strategies through video, ultimately driving higher engagement and better results.

Vidyard: AI Avatar Video Messaging Company Closes $15 Million In Funding

Video messaging company Vidyard has introduced the industry’s first hyper-realistic AI Avatars (looks and sounds just like the user) to its Messages platform. Vidyard also revealed that it has secured $15 million in funding led by Export Development Canada (EDC) with participation from BMO Capital Partners and existing investors Battery Ventures, Bessemer Venture Partners, and iNovia Capital. Including this funding round, Vidyard has raised $90.7 million in total funding.

Vidyard Unveils Industry-First Hyper-Realistic, Personalized Ai Avatars To Scale Sales And Marketing Video Communications

KITCHENER, Ontario--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Video messaging leader Vidyard today announced the introduction of the industry’s first hyper-realistic AI Avatars – that look and sound just like the user – to the Vidyard Messages platform. Top global sales and marketing organizations, including HubSpot, Microsoft, LinkedIn, and SP Global, use the platform to increase effectiveness and scale outreach when communicating with customers and prospects. AI Avatars help sales organizations scale all stages of the sales cycle and enable marketers to create high-quality, personalized videos while minimizing the time spent recording and editing.
